NORTH MIAMI BEACH YOUTH CENTER
In response to the posing threat of sea level rise in South Florida, many buildings have to adapt to combat this. This is a serious threat and it is important for communities in these affected areas to still provide desireble spaces for gathering. Our site is located in the North Miami beach area. This area of Miami has noticed an increase in population which has thus created an increased need for community and public spaces. We were asked to design a Youth Center with certain programming requirements (gymnasium hall, table tennis area, juice bar, skate shop, and classrooms). The site is at a very appealing location, directly across from the North Beach Oceanside Park. Our design proposal strives to connect the interior programs to the surrounding nature, estentially blurring the lines between indoor and outdoor spaces. The design also includes a variety of programming, with the hope of bringing a diverse group of people together. Due to the location being directly west of the ocean, we must anticpate rising tides and future flooding onto the site. We address this challenge by elevating our ground floor above the NOAA sea level projections. Our center also has the ability to be 100% passively cooled. We strived to make an entirely green building with PV panels, green roofs, green walls, operable windows, and a variety of shading systems.
